Get started35 The Vale is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Feltham (TW14 0JZ). It has a recorded floor area of 60 m² (around 646 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. At 60 m² this is the 17th smallest of 24 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 55–61 m². The building's EPC ratings span D to C, with this unit at the top. The latest certificate (October 2025)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since March 2010.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or and h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good.
It hasn't traded since March 2010, a hold of 16 years that's notably long for the area. Sale prices here have outpaced England HPI: 8.9%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£299,000 sits 89.2% above the 2010 sale of £158,000.
